Description of the tags in this list:
*  1 * Administrative tag
*  2 * Administrative tag
*  3 * Administrative tag
*  4 * ID of the restraint list.                                                              
*  5 * Number of restraints in list.                                                          
*  6 * Number of violated restraints (each model violation is used).                          
*  7 * Sum of violations in Angstrom.                                                         
*  8 * Maximum violation of a restraint without averaging in any way.                         
*  9 * Rms of violations over all restraints.                                                 
*  10 * Average violation over all restraints.                                                 
*  11 * Average violation over violated restraints.                                            
           This violation is averaged over only those models in which the restraint is violated.   
           These definitions are from: Doreleijers, et al., J. Mol. Biol. 281, 149-164 (1998).     
*  12 * Threshold for reporting violations (in Angstrom) in the last columns of the next table.
*  13 * This tag                                                                               

Description of the tags in the per residue table below:
*  1 * Chain identifier (can be absent if none defined)                   
*  2 * Residue number                                                     
*  3 * Residue name                                                       
*  4 * Maximum violation in ensemble of models (without any averaging)
*  5 * Model number with the maximum violation
*  6 * Number of models with a violation above cutoff
*  7 * List of models (1 character per model) with a violation above cutoff.
           An '*' marks a violation above the cutoff. A '+' indicates the largest
           violation above the cutoff and a '-' marks the smallest violation over cutoff.
           For models  5, 15, 25,... a ' ' is replaced by a '.'.
           For models 10, 20, 30,... a ' ' is replaced by a digit starting at 1.
*  8 * Administrative tag
*  9 * Administrative tag

Description of the tags in the per restraint table below:
*  1 * Restraint ID within restraint list.                                
           First node, FIRST member, first atom's:                              
*  2 * Chain identifier (can be absent if none defined)                   
*  3 * Residue number                                                     
*  4 * Residue name                                                       
*  5 * Name of (pseudo-)atom                                              
           First node, SECOND member, first atom's:                             
*  6 * Chain identifier (can be absent if none defined)                   
*  7 * Residue number                                                     
*  8 * Residue name                                                       
*  9 * Name of (pseudo-)atom                                              
           FIRST node's:
*  10 * Target distance value (Angstrom)
*  11 * Lower bound distance (Angstrom)
*  12 * Upper bound distance (Angstrom)
*  13 * Average distance in ensemble of models
*  14 * Minimum distance in ensemble of models
*  15 * Maximum distance in ensemble of models
*  16 * Maximum violation (without any averaging)
*  17 * Model number with the maximum violation
*  18 * Number of models with a violation above cutoff
*  19 * List of models with a violation above cutoff. See description above.
*  20 * Administrative tag
*  21 * Administrative tag
